Summary
The price of a plan is usually set when it is created and the same price is applied to all the subscriptions created using this plan's price.
You might have the need to negotiate your plan prices with some of your customers and apply a custom plan price for them. In such cases, it might not be feasible to create a new plan for each customer. There may be a use-case where you might go through a pricing change that needs to reflect for your new signups (sometimes even your existing ones)
